Using my US-based PayPal account, I have a balance in Euros (as well as US dollars). I wish to buy goods on eBay's German site  where the sellers accept payment in Euros. However, during the checkout process I am not allowed by PayPal to pay in Euros. I am forced to use a checking account, PayPal Credit or a credit card, and my Euro account balance is not offered as an option. Its my money, why won't PayPal let me spend it? Is this done to force me to exchange the currency at PayPal's exorbitant rate? I have messaged PayPal support twice and only received boilerplate replies.

@Moopster

 

All you have to do is go and click on balance > manage currencies and select euros as your ''primary'' currency.

 

When you have spent it you can change it back to another currency.

Thanks, that did the trick, although the checkout still said PayPal Credit it showed the correct amount to be taken from my Euro balance.
